Senator LUNDY (Australian Capital Territory) (14:10): My question is to the Minister for Defence, Senator Johnston. I refer the minister to a petition signed by more than 60,000 people calling on the government to improve its unfair pay deal for Australian Defence Force personnel. Is the minister aware of a recent meeting between the petitioners and his junior minister in which Mr Robert insulted the organisers, comparing their petition for a fair deal on ADF pay to a petition that called for cheaper beer? Does the minister think that this is an appropriate way for his junior minister to behave?
